After convincing win over North Central, Bobcats set to host Bridgeport Thursday

Takedown • Levi Cronk (5) wrestles a North Central player to the field during Thursday's home matchup. The Bobcats ripped through the Knights, 54-8.

After scoring 54 points in the first half, Summerland maintained its lead over North Central, winning 54-8.

The teams met on Bobcat Field, Thursday.

Trevor Thomson carried the ball 15 times for 176 yards. Kendrick Schroeder added another 84 yards on the ground.

Alec Schindler caught four passes for 58 yards.

Defensively, Levi Cronk finished the contest with seven tackles.

Trevor Thomson intercepted a pass and ran 25 yards for a touchdown. Willis Mast recovered a fumble.

The win catapulted the Bobcats to the first round of the Class D1 state football playoffs.

They will host the Bridgeport Bulldogs, who finished the regular season with a 6-2 record.

Kason Loomis leads the Bulldog rushing attack, averaging 153 yards per game. Chase McGrath is the squad's top receiver, averaging 12.9 yards per game.

Loomis also leads the Bulldogs in tackles. He averages 7.4 per game.

Bridgeport lost the first two games of the season, falling to top-ranked North Platte St. Pat's, 51-14, and Perkins County, 26-22.

The team earned wins against Maxwell, Sutherland, Hemingford, Bayard, Kimball and Morrill.

The Bulldogs last game was Oct. 7, when they downed Morrill, 71-14.
